Output dd7d6abfc0e9fd271398a67065f7672f06a2d1ac50202de1b961cb862c014036:1

value
25032000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c217894815016176a7403665ec05141d39e2efc2 OP_EQUAL
address
MRbRWyPYSYwawVmK59QLptJLUbHKvUvqs1
transaction
dd7d6abfc0e9fd271398a67065f7672f06a2d1ac50202de1b961cb862c014036
spent
true